It really is a great option, if you steer clear of the seedier fish'n'chips'n'lager venues down the far end of Playa Levante. Great for pedestrians - or mobility scooters, as mentioned - and a fantastic winter climate for aching bones and joints. And because it's just round the corner of the headland, it faces due south despite being on the east coast, to make the most of the winter sun, with sheltering mountains all around.
